Output e5fc95d81b96a64908067f14b38492d68da5e1b2ab8df1bf13b03f20ab28e55e:2

value
1353801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f7f8dd9fb26806e1acc6767e5c8bbfed0d92ede OP_EQUAL
address
38wN7K7Z6TifBDyWokhLSFmdGodCx5Fk1U
transaction
e5fc95d81b96a64908067f14b38492d68da5e1b2ab8df1bf13b03f20ab28e55e
spent
true